Covert Jealousy

Haters are fans in disguise
And what takes up alot of there time
Is talkin about people
That are not there equal
& For that to be so
They'd have to learn how to climb
What really upsets me
Is not what they say
It's just the fact that
most of It is based  on envy
Your own progression
Leads them to question
There personal value
And all that does is depress them
I have a suggestion
Maybe stop all the hating
Do a 180
And start congradulating
